@Lagrange Official is solving a key issue: how to ensure the authenticity of off-chain computations (especially complex AI reasoning)? Their weapon is Zero-Knowledge Proofs (ZK).
Traditional blockchain verifies on-chain data without issues, but is powerless in ensuring the 'authenticity' of off-chain computations. Lagrange transforms ZK into an off-chain 'co-processor': it performs heavy computations like AI and cross-chain data verification in the background, then generates a short proof to send back on-chain. Simply verifying this proof allows for 100% confirmation that the results have not been tampered with.
Core formula: ZK technology + decentralized node network + EigenLayer's security foundation = a high-performance, trustworthy off-chain execution layer.
The economic cycle relies on *LA tokens: developers stake LA to obtain computing resources; nodes earn fees by providing services (running computations, verifying proofs). A validation-based off-chain economic closed loop is set in motion.
